| Measure | Ingredient |
|---|---|
| 1 pounds | Ground pork |
| 2 | Green onions; chopped |
| 1 tablespoon | Soy sauce |
| 2 teaspoons | Dry sherry |
| 1 teaspoon | Sesame oil |
| ½ teaspoon | Fresh ginger; grated |
| Clove garlic; crushed | |
| 1 large | Egg |
| 1 tablespoon | Cornstarch |
| ¼ teaspoon | Salt |
| ¼ teaspoon | Pepper |
| 1 pack | Wonton wrappers |
Mix all ingredients together, by hand, in large bowl. Fill wonton wrappers with approximately 1 - 1 1/2 teaspoons filling and press firmly in wonton press. (Moisten edges for better adhering). Saute in vegetable oil (you might want to add 1 drop of sesame oil) on medium heat till bottoms are golden. Add enough chicken broth to barely cover wontons. Cover and simmer approximately 8-10 minutes. Serve immediately with some dipping sauce consisting of: 2 parts soy sauce, 1 part rice vinegar, a little grated ginger and some chopped green onion.
